
样式/自适应前端样式由CSS实现,游戏的样式基于一组坐标位置系统和一些内置组件。网页中元素的位置处于自然状态,即结构中的后续元素位于现有元素的后面(下方)。在游戏中,每个元素被赋予基于笛卡尔坐标系的位置。相对于css的font-attribute,默认位置为(0,0)。游戏提供Label和RichText组件相对于css的***属性。小部件组件为移动侧适配方案提供自适应弹性布局。除了块级组件的流体属性外,游戏设计开发,还可以使用FlexBox,Grid,em等来实现更复杂的适应性。根据游戏的弹性自然会进行改造。在游戏工程中,您需要设置顶部节点(Canvas)的设计分辨率,并指定是根据高度还是宽度进行调整。这里,假设高度适应。设置完成后,***终画布的高度将填满屏幕,然后将缩放宽度。当然,这种适应方法只能根据屏幕缩放,或者非常有限。例如,在固定大小的父元素下灵活布局多个子元素,游戏设计公司,游戏提供了一个Layout组件(如flexBox)来解决这个问题。要获得更详细的屏幕调整和灵活的布局,您需要手动缩放节点。





相当于游戏的框架,游戏设计,框架搭好后,关卡设计师、建模师、动画师只要往里填充内容就可以了。因此,在3D游戏的开发过程中,引擎的制作往往会占用非常多的时间,《马克思·佩恩》的MAX-FX引擎从***初的雏形Final Reality到***终的成品共花了四年多时间,LithTech引擎的开发共花了整整五年时间,耗资700万美元,Monolith公司(LithTech引擎的开发者)的老板詹森·霍尔甚至不无懊悔地说:“如果当初意识到制作自己的引擎要付出这么大的代价的话,游戏设计,我们根本就不可能去做这种傻事。没有人会预料得到五年后的市场究竟是怎样的。”
渲染是引擎***重要的功能之一,当3D模型制作完毕之后,美工会按照不同的面把材质贴图赋予模型,这相当于为骨骼蒙上皮肤,***后再通过渲染引擎把模型、动画、光影等所有效果实时计算出来并展示在屏幕上。渲染引擎在引擎的所有部件当中是***复杂的,它的强大与否直接决定着***终的输出质量。
引擎还有一个重要的职责就是负责玩家与电脑之间的沟通,处理来自键盘、鼠标、摇杆和其它外设的信号。如果游戏支持联***性的话,网络代码也会被集成在引擎中,用于管理客户端与服务器之间的通信。
游戏设计-游戏设计开发-圣女果(优质商家)由南京圣女果信息科技有限公司提供。南京圣女果信息科技有限公司()实力雄厚,信誉可靠,在江苏 南京 的软件开发等行业积累了大批忠诚的客户。公司精益求精的工作态度和不断的完善创新理念将***圣女果和您携手步入辉煌,共创美好未来!